However, any text in a given book set on a graphical background or in handwritten fonts would most likely not be picked up by the OCR software, and is therefore not searchable. The result of this OCR process is placed invisibly behind the picture of each scanned page, to allow for text searching. Most older books are in scanned image format because original digital layout files never existed or were no longer available from the publisher.įor PDF download editions, each page has been run through Optical Character Recognition (OCR) software to attempt to decipher the printed text. These products were created by scanning an original printed edition. And that's exactly the kind of firepower you'll need if you get hired to make a Shadowrun. Or perhaps a Mage, one with an ancient gift, the ability to wield and shape the magical energies that now surround the Earth. Or perhaps you are a Street Samurai, an enforcer for hire whose combat skills and reflexes make you the ultimate urban predator. You might be a Technomancer, sliding like a whisper through the databases of giant corporations, spiriting away the only thing of real value-information. Though your existence is not acknowledged by any governmental or corporate database, the demand for your services is hgh. When the megacorps want something done but they don't want to dirty their hands, it's a Shadowrun they need and they come to you. As shadowrunners, that's where you live, in the cracks between the giant corporate structures. In the world of 2050, the megaplexes are monsters casting long shadows. ![]() ![]() Elves, Dwarfs, and Trolls assumed their true form, throwing off their human guise. A five-thousand-year lull in the flow of mystical energies subsided, and Magic returned to the world. Implants the "jack up" reflexes and cybernetic replacements followed quickly. Interfacing the human mind with computers was just the first step. The blending of technology and human flesh began in the 20th Century.
